The Haunted Man is a novella by Charles Dickens, first published in 1848. It is the fifth and last of Dickens’ Christmas novellas. The tale centers on a Professor named Redlaw and those close to him.In this story, Dickens narrates the hair-raising experiences of the professor. As the protagonist dwells on his past sorrows and mistakes, a phantom visits him. It suggests him a bizarre escape from painful recollections of yesteryear by offering to eradicate his memory. On seeing the professor turn into a man devoid of emotions, the reader realizes how empty one becomes without a past. The Haunted Man epitomizes the genius of Charles Dickens. Featuring the breathless suspense, colorful characters, and witty humor that has made Dickens such a beloved author, the story also tackles some of the deepest philosophical and theological questions ever raised in his writings. His answer to ‘;the problem of evil’ is of both literary and religious interest.
